Editor's review of Power Tab Editor
Plenty to fret overPower Tab Editor may easily become the veteran fretter's best friend. This feature-packed program lets you plot music onto digital tablature for exporting, burning, or playing MIDI files. The features are staggering--11 toolbars, 47 tips, and a max of seven guitars or basses per song are just the beginning. Deluxe tabbing capabilities let you adjust octaves and phrasing, and place an onslaught of markings, such as slides, bends, and vibratos. You can also create notes, store lyrics, and enter your favorite Italian music term if you're in the mood for something vivace. Well-stocked chord and tuning dictionaries help move you along.

Unfortunately, the software's features sometimes outpace its functionality. Though attractive, the interface isn't very intuitive and contains character errors and other mistakes that could frustrate the most intrepid user. One crucial broken Quick Start link for creating new tablature spoils an otherwise robust and detailed Help menu.

However, if you're feeling scrappy enough to push past the lesser points, the power payoff for using Power Tab Editor--digital tunes you tab yourself--may sound like rockin' music to your ears.

Editor's review of Trillian
All-in-one IMAfter nearly two years, Trillian is back to claim its rightful title as king of all chat clients. Version 3 offers a completely overhauled interface, tabbed chatting, enhanced messaging functionality, improved file transfers, and a new Instant Lookup feature. The program offers simultaneous access to the fab-five chat clients: Yahoo Messenger, MSN Messenger, ICQ, mIRC, and AIM. By importing your passwords, buddy lists, and client preferences into its own interface, Trillian acts as a hub for all your chat traffic.

Installation and setup are simple, and the included features are useful. You can check supported e-mail accounts with one click, view detailed event logs for each client, and, of course, chat. Plus, each supported chat client has options such as video and voice messaging, SMS support, and file transfers. Trillian also offers skin support, although they can be a bit testy to install. While you'll occasionally lose contact with AIM, that's AOL's fault. Credit Trillian for fixing these blocks quickly.

The best thing about Trillian is that it's absolutely free--there's no adware or functionality limitations. So if you need help managing your schizophrenic chatting identity, this puppy's for you.

Editor's review of BearFlix
BearFlix roars out of the cave with swarming, hashing, fast downloads and a video player, but hibernates when confronted with proxies.

BearFlix almost configures itself, and its toolbar and icon interface is geared toward novices. (Configuration options help advanced users suit the program to taste.) Based on the popular BearShare, and connected to the Gnutella network, this utility is optimized for video files. Simply enter a search term, and find files immediately. As with all P2P networks, there's no guarantee the files are available, accurately named, or virus-free. However, BearFlix's file-rating option helps users self-police spam off the network.

BearFlix uses hashing to discover identical files across the network, making file swarming easy without user intervention. We found that files downloaded very quickly, but BearFlix took slightly more system memory than Firefox 2. However, it includes a video player to help forestall memory creep. This freeware version includes a banner ad, and download speeds are slightly crippled. Advanced users will note configuring BearFlix is easy but will be disappointed the program lacks proxy server support.

Novice peer-to-peer users will find BearFlix a great entry-level P2P program, but most users will prefer an application geared to files of all types.

So you’ve finally stepped up and ditched your bulky tube television for a sleek new flat-panel LCD set. Problem is, like most televisions, LCDs are preconfigured to make an impact on the sales floor of your local electronics superstore, not in your living room. These default settings are usually way too bright and garish to accurately represent real life. Here’s how to properly set the basic picture controls available on most LCD sets to maximize your home-theater viewing pleasure.

  • To get started with this project, we recommend that you have the following:
    An LCD flat-panel TV
  • A “daylight” lightbulb (which glows at about 6,500 degrees Kelvin)
  • A home-theater setup DVD, such as Sound & Vision Home Theater Tune-Up or Digital Video Essentials
  • Take stock of what you already have and what you need to get. To shop now, click here to print your shopping list.

Learn how to set the proper lighting for your TV room.
Because most people turn down the lights to watch a movie, our recommendations are designed to deliver a better DVD picture in rooms with controlled lighting. Unless you’re sitting at the minimum viewing distance for your LCD television’s size (see the chart), you shouldn’t watch movies in complete darkness because it can cause eyestrain. The ideal setup is to place a dim light directly behind the television and leave the rest of the room dark. You should also try to prevent any light in the room from reflecting off the LCD screen, as glare will hamper image fidelity

Thanks to PS3, Sony enjoys spoils of HD fracas

Tuesday's announcement from Toshiba that it is pulling its support of the HD DVD format and ceasing production of the video players effectively stamps Sony as the new standard bearer of high-definition video.
Sony has long been associated with the Blu-ray Disc format, but HD DVD's demise brings new opportunity for the Japanese electronics maker to effectively take control of the future of high-definition in consumers' living rooms.
The fall of HD DVD gives Sony a chance to really extend its high-definition strategy with the pieces it already has in place: It's the only major consumer electronics player with a real presence in every high-profile consumer market: HDTVs, cameras, notebook PCs, gaming, and even a film studio that creates high-definition content. It has positioned itself so well that it would have to really screw up to not seamlessly ascend the throne as king of HD.
It's a change in fortune for the company whose gaming and electronics divisions were struggling throughout the past year. Suddenly the company's PlayStation 3 strategy appears smarter than previously thought.
One of the key's to Sony's success is undoubtedly the royalty structure--Sony, Philips, Panasonic, and Warner Bros. all own patents on Blu-ray technology and they get paid when anyone manufactures a Blu-ray player or disc. But it's not the only thing. The company's brand legacy and the most important weapon in its HD arsenal, the PlayStation 3, mean Sony has a leg up on all other participants in the world of high definition.
Sony already owns the largest chunk of market share of Blu-ray devices, but it's not because millions of people are buying Blu-ray Disc players as replacements for standard DVD players.
"The majority of Sony's success in the Blu-ray Disc market hasn't been because of their standalone player business--it's been the PlayStation 3," noted Paul Erickson, director of DVD and HD market research for DisplaySearch.
Sony's strategy of seeding the market with PlayStation 3 game consoles that came with Blu-ray Discs playback ability looks fairly prescient now, though it didn't at the time.
After a boffo market entrance--fans queuing up for days to buy the next-generation consoles--in late 2006, Sony had to deal with a lot of bad press for product shortages and the success of the Xbox 360, and the sudden popularity of the Wii from Nintendo. Blu-ray's inclusion in the PS3 was a major reason for product shortages and was responsible for the high price of the console.
Sony was able to claim in January 2007 that it had 1 million Blu-ray players sold. But those were largely PS3 sales. At the time, since the battle with HD DVD was still in full swing, it wasn't clear that Sony's strategy on Blu-ray had worked.
HD DVD's demise gives new perspective. Sony doesn't break out how many standalone players it has sold from the number of PS3s, but according to DisplaySearch shipment estimates, in the third quarter of 2007, Sony accounted for nearly 96 percent of Blu-ray devices worldwide. In conjunction with point-of-sale data collected by the NPD Group that shows Sony and Samsung collectively accounted for 87 percent of Blu-ray Disc standalone player sales in December alone, Sony is already the dominant player. Samsung is its closest competitor, but the royalties earned on manufacture of the discs and players give Sony much more room to be competitive.
Sony won't comment on any future business plans for the company, but it can now move full-speed ahead on its HD strategy in the living room, which it's been laying out over the last year or so.
It said as much in this statement it issued Tuesday: "We believe that a single format will benefit both consumers and the industry, and will accelerate the expansion of the market.
"Blu-ray has been and will continue to be a core part of Sony's HD strategy. We will continue to promote the benefits of HD throughout the value chain including Blu-ray products, Bravia LCD TVs, PlayStation 3, Vaio PCs, camcorders, entertainment content, and broadcast and professional."
Pricing of Blu-ray players is what is most up in the air. So far, it's the biggest reason that most consumers have not purchased high-definition video players.
Toshiba had a lot of success last fall lowering its prices dramatically on HD DVD players, but Sony faces different challenges. Unlike Toshiba, which was the sole producer of standalone players in its format, Sony is not the only producer of standalone Blu-ray Disc players. Samsung, Philips, Panasonic, and others will now begin to compete with Sony, and each other, over features and pricing of Blu-ray players.
But just because HD DVD is dead does not mean Sony will automatically make its standalone player prices more competitive, said DisplaySearch's Erickson.
"I'm not sure Sony is going to be as aggressive on player prices because they're attacking the market on two fronts (PS3 and standalone players)," he said. "PS3 pricing is not going to be governed by Blu-ray Disc (player) prices; it's judged by competitiveness with Xbox 360...There's not as much impetus for them to be hyper-competitive on standalone player prices."
Whether they will do that or not remains to be seen. Now with HD DVD out of the way and Sony's game console strategy vindicated, what will be interesting in the months to come is where it goes with standalone players.
Ross Rubin, an analyst with the NPD Group, doesn't anticipate any major moves by Sony quite yet. "I don't suspect we'll see any imminent price drops, but there could be this holiday season."

Editor's review of mIRC
Get more chat with mIRCInternet Relay Chat is not as well-known as ICQ, even though it successfully combines chat and messaging without annoying ads. The IRC network is a virtual meeting place where people from all over the world can meet and talk. With mIRC, you can choose from an unlimited number of existing chat rooms based on personal interests, or you can create your own channels with family and friends. IRC is more advanced than simple messenging, so it may take a while to get started. With a bit of browsing, though, you'll find that the mIRC interface allows easy access to IRC features. It guides you through the initial stages, including selecting from a wide list of servers. You can connect to more than one IRC server at once and chat through proxy. By creating your own channel, you can even set up a virtual meeting with colleagues. This program suits advanced users keen to expand their chat-client functionalities. For first-time users, mIRC offers the most functionality of any chat program available, which can be overwhelming at first--but if you read the help files you'll be on your way to using all the features mIRC has to offer.

Editor's review of Security Task Manager
Keep an extra eye on threatsThis handy utility enhances the functionality of Windows' Task Manager by warning you about potential system threats.

Upon launch, Security Task Manager automatically scans your PC to find all running programs. It then displays information about each application in a sortable list, including name, CPU usage, size, manufacturer, and risk factor. Highlighting each entry gives you more detailed data on running processes, including a description of what it does and how much of a threat it poses to your system. If Security Task Manager finds a potentially malevolent program, you can remove or quarantine it.

Especially handy is the feature that automatically searches Google for information about a specific program with a single click. Though it doesn't offer a wide range of features, this program will be useful to those looking for an extra layer of system protection.

Editor's review of Auslogics Disk Defrag
Rejoin hard drive fragmentsJoin your hard drive fragments together into a tight bunch with this freeware. Auslogics Disk Defrag's interface couldn't be any cleaner or easier to use.

Choose a hard drive from an easy-to-read pull-down menu, and Disk Defrag instantly displays the drive's size, and used and free space. The program even displays a pie graph for visual learners. One click starts the defragmentation process. The program's defrag process screen displays another handy visual. A sector map makes it easy to see how much of the drive is fragmented, allocated, or free. As the program churns away, the defragged sectors are displayed in blue.

We found the program fast, even on older XP systems. A handy HTML report is prepared after each defrag session. A summary displays the total files and folders defragged, while the detail section lists the defrag outcome for each file. We only wish a final sector map was included in the report. Novices to system administrators will love this easy-to-use hard drive defrag program.

Editor's review of Spybot - Search & Destroy

Classic security app

Spybot - Search & Destroy has been in the antispyware game for a long time offering features we've come to expect in the best apps in the category, but its bugginess makes it difficult to recommend.

The program checks your system against a comprehensive database of adware and other system invaders. It also features several interface improvements, including multiple skins for dressing up its appearance. Scan results now appear arranged by groups in a tree, and a sliding panel lets you instantly view information about a selected item to help you decide whether to kill it or not. The Immunize feature blocks a plethora of uninvited Web-borne flotsam before it reaches your computer. Other useful tools, including Secure Shredder, complement the program's basic functionality for completely destroying files. Hosts File blocks adware servers from your computer, and System Startup lets you review which apps load when you start your computer.

Unfortunately, the program has the tendency to lock up at times and even during the install process for this review, we encountered several errors. The ambitious feature list and functionality make Spybot - Search & Destroy a good choice for those in search of a second antispyware program, but there are others in the category that do a better job without all the bugs.
